
TV Actor Moon Woo-Jin was born in South Korea on February 19, 2009. He's 14 years old today.
South Korean actor who starred in the 2019 TV series Vagabond and the 2020 film Train to Busan Presents: Peninsula. He's played the younger versions of a number of well-known performers.

In 2015, he began attending ballet and piano classes.
In the 2020 TV series It's Okay to Not Be Okay, he played the child version of Movie Actor Kim Soo Hyun's character.
His Instagram account is managed by his mother.
With Pop Singer Lee Jung-hyun, he co-stars in Train to Busan Presents: Peninsula.
